Two years ago, when the school district was planning to install a new play area that wasn't accessible to some classmates, 4th-graders mounted a petition drive to block the design. They went to the school board meeting with "Play for ALL" signs.

Then they set out to create a worthy replacement.

Remember, Hennepin County Library cardholders can print up to 50 black-and-white pages or 10 color pages (or any combination up to $5 in value) every week at no charge. Additional copies are 10¢ for B&W, and 50¢ Color.
